How this instrument works

Container Requirement 1, or CR1, is the crate-sizing standard published in IATA's Live Animals Regulations for transporting a dog or cat by air, and it's the standard this calculator applies. It's worth being clear about scope up front: CR1 is specifically an air-travel standard. Sizing a crate for use at home — for house-training, or as a den space — has no single codified formula the way air travel does; general guidance there is simply "big enough to stand, turn around, and lie down comfortably," left to the owner's judgment. CR1 replaces that judgment call with four measurements and a fixed calculation, because an airline needs an objective pass/fail standard, not an opinion.

The four measurements are nose-to-tail length (A), elbow height off the ground (B), shoulder width at the widest point (C), and standing height from floor to the top of the head or ears (D). From those, CR1 sets three minimums: length must be at least A plus half of B, giving the dog room to lie fully stretched with legs extended; width must be at least C times two, enough for the dog to turn around and lie on either side; and height must be at least D, enough to stand and sit fully erect without ducking. IATA's published spec actually defines the internal height requirement as D plus the height of whatever bedding lines the floor, so the D figure calculated here is your dog's clearance above the bedding, not the full internal height of the box once bedding is added.

These are minimums, not targets — a crate can always be larger, and IATA notes that snub-nosed (brachycephalic) breeds should get a container at least 10% larger than the calculated minimum in each dimension, since restricted airways make heat and stress regulation harder in a tight space. Airlines and IATA-approved crate manufacturers publish generic small/medium/large size charts as a convenience, but those are approximations of this same formula — measuring your specific dog and running the calculation directly is the more reliable route to a crate that clears check-in.

Worked example — a Beagle-size dog flying home for the holidays

A Beagle-size dog measures: nose-to-tail (A) 24 in, elbow height (B) 8 in, shoulder width (C) 10 in, standing height (D) 20 in. Length: 24 + 8/2 = 24 + 4 = 28 in. Width: 10 x 2 = 20 in. Height: 20 in, unchanged. The minimum compliant crate for this dog is 28 x 20 x 20 inches — and a crate advertised as "medium" that happens to measure smaller than that in any one dimension would not clear an airline's CR1 check, regardless of the label on the box.

A larger dog — nose-to-tail 30 in, elbow height 10 in, shoulder width 14 in, standing height 26 in — needs more room throughout: length 30 + 10/2 = 35 in, width 14 x 2 = 28 in, height 26 in, for a 35 x 28 x 26 inch minimum. The jump from the first dog's numbers to this one isn't proportional across every dimension, which is exactly why CR1 asks for four separate measurements rather than a single weight-based size chart — two dogs of similar weight can have meaningfully different proportions.

Questions

Does CR1 apply to the crate I use at home?

No. CR1 is IATA's air-travel standard, built for the specific safety needs of a pressurized cargo hold or cabin — turning room, ventilation, secure latching. General home crate sizing has no equivalent single codified standard; the common guidance there is simply that the dog should be able to stand, turn around, and lie down fully without cramping, sized to the owner's judgment rather than a fixed formula. A crate that's perfectly fine at home may still fail an airline's CR1 check if it's undersized against these four measurements.

Do all airlines use exactly the same CR1 requirements?

CR1 is the IATA industry standard that most international carriers reference, but individual airlines can layer on their own additional rules — weight limits for in-cabin travel, breed restrictions for cargo, specific crate brands or materials they'll accept. Meeting CR1's dimensional minimums is close to necessary but isn't automatically sufficient; always confirm your specific airline's current pet policy before you fly, since it can change requirements beyond the base CR1 numbers.

Why does a snub-nosed breed need a 10% larger crate?

Brachycephalic breeds — Bulldogs, Pugs, Boxers, and similar flat-faced dogs — already have narrowed airways that make regulating body heat and stress harder than in longer-muzzled breeds. A tighter crate concentrates heat and limits airflow right at the point where these dogs have the least physiological buffer. IATA's 10% margin per dimension is a safety allowance for that reduced tolerance, not an arbitrary rounding-up rule.

What if my two smaller dogs are used to sharing a crate?

IATA does permit up to two adult animals of similar size and temperament, comfortable cohabiting, to share one CR1 container, provided each individually weighs no more than 14 kg — but the width calculation changes when you do this, since two dogs need meaningfully more turning and lying room than a single-dog width formula provides. Confirm the co-housing width requirement with your airline directly rather than assuming the single-dog numbers on this page simply double.

How firm are these minimums — can I round down slightly?

Treat them as hard minimums, not rounding targets. Airline check-in staff measure the actual crate against the dog, and a crate that's a fraction of an inch under in any one dimension can be turned away at the counter, which is a much worse outcome than buying one size up in advance. When a measurement lands between standard commercial crate sizes, round up to the next size rather than down.

Does the height figure already include room for bedding?

No — the height shown here is D, your dog's standing height, on its own. IATA's published CR1 spec actually defines the required internal container height as D plus the height of the bedding material on the floor, specifically so your dog keeps the full standing clearance once bedding is in place, not less. Add a couple of extra inches on top of the figure shown here if you're lining the crate with a thick pad, straw, or absorbent bedding, rather than treating D as the finished interior height.
